About

Dr. Leesa Galatz, MD is an Orthopedic Surgeon in New York, NY and has 31 years experience. They graduated from George Washington University School of Medicine & Health Sciences. They currently practice at Mount Sinai Hospital - Orthopedics and are affiliated with Mount Sinai West and Mount Sinai Hospital. Dr. Galatz has experience treating conditions like Shoulder Dislocation among other conditions at varying frequencies. At present, Dr. Galatz received an average rating of 4.5/5 from patients and has been reviewed 63 times. Their office accepts new patients and telehealth appointments. Dr. Galatz is board certified in Orthopedic Surgery and accepts multiple insurance plans.

What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
